Jamal has been approved for $125,000 loan, 30-year mortgage with an APR of 5.3%. He made a 10% down payment and is closing on Ap

ril 5th. How much should he expect to pay in prepaid interest at closing?​
Mathematics
2 answers:
Svetach [21]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The total amount paid by Jamal will be $408.38

Step-by-step explanation:

Jamal has been approved for $125,000 loan.

Time or t = 30-year

r = 5.3% or 0.053

He made a 10% down payment, means 90% was loan.

125000\times0.9=112500

This amount multiplied by rate.

=> 112500\times0.053=5962.50

For per day value, divide this by 365.

\frac{5962.50}{365} = $16.335

Given is the deal is closing on April 5th. April has 30 days, so, there are 25 days left.

So, the final amount becomes = 16.335\times25=408.375 ≈ $408.38
